ANGELICA SCHATZ: ABANDONED DAUGHTER, LOST DAUGHTER
ANGELICA SCHATZ
ABANDONED DAUGHTER, LOST DAUGHTER
Angelica (1897, Sofia, Bulgaria – 1975, Tel Aviv)
was the "lost daughter" of Boris Schatz, founder of
Bezalel. The exhibition unfolds her tragic character,
her oeuvre and her fascinating correspondence
with her father, from whom she was separated at an
early age. Most of the paintings from her recently
discovered estate were restored at the Museum's
restoration laboratories.
